Este error de programación costó más vidas que una guerra. Te lo cuento porque en español, nadie explica mejor que EDteam.
En 2018, Boeing lanzó el avión 737 MAX con un sistema de estabilización llamado MCAS, el cual, por medio de un sensor, detectaba cuando la nariz del avión se elevaba demasiado y corregía su posición haciéndola descender.
En octubre de 2018, un vuelo de Lion Air despegó de Yakarta y trece minutos después cayó al mar. Nadie sobrevivió. Los investigadores descubrieron que el MCAS empujó al avión hacia abajo hasta estrellarse.
Cinco meses después, Ethiopian Airlines perdió el control de otro Boeing 737. Seis minutos después del despegue, el MCAS se activó y aunque los pilotos lucharon contra el software, este empujó el avión hacia abajo sin control
En total, 346 personas fallecieron.
Se pudo evitar con pruebas de código y de estrés, redundancia de sistemas críticos y documentación porque los pilotos no conocían el funcionamiento de este sistema.
Esta semana te contaré las historias de programación más aterradoras. Y para que no te pasen, entra en https://ed.team y estudia programación e Inteligencia Artificial con los descuentos de Halloween.